Golmaal 3 Bollywood Movie set Limca Book Of Records


Golmaal 3 is yet to see the daylight but the makers of the series are already in celebration mood. And the reason for their merrymaking is that the Golmaal team is seeking an entry into the Limca Book of Records.The makers claim that after making Golmaal and Golmaal Returns theirs is the only Bollywood film whose third part is being made. And also the fact, they being the first in Bollywood to make sequels in shortest span of time that is within a gap of 2 years. Many filmmakers have announced a third sequel but nothing seemed to be materialized. First two series have been huge box-office successes and with the part three he team is gearing to repeat the history.

Golmaal Returns is a 2008 Bollywood  film directed by Rohit Shetty. The film is a sequel to the 2006 film, Golmaal with Ajay Devgan, Tusshar Kapoor and Arshad Warsi reprising their roles and Shreyas Talpade reprising the role originally played by Sharman Joshi. Kareena Kapoor, Anjana Sukhani, Amrita Arora and Celina Jaitley are new additions to the cast. Produced by Dhillin Mehta under Shree Ashtavinayak Cine Vision LTD, the film released on 29 October 2008.

Ajay Devgan will be seen paired opposite Kareena Kapoor after their previous film, Omkara released in 2006.   Amongst the rest of the multi-starrer cast, actress Amrita Arora will be seen opposite Arshad Warsi[1]  whilst Celina Jaitley and Anjana Sukhani opposite Shreyas Talpade and Tusshar Kapoor respectively.

Originally expected to commence shooting for the film in Dubai on a forty day schedule, the cast shot for the film in Goa on a twenty day schedule.  Shooting later continued in places like the Filmistan Studios in Mumbai,  South Africa and Bangkok.
